Output 645019a25ae093b4b8bbe269936d84f8b049a165e96f41f3fe5d202e3050ac03:0

value
668677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ce15d7be1250c703a3d1f6ef881e2730ddf1c3ef OP_EQUAL
address
3LUhHine9dBEShfQW5HFQnWgEpQ97BeJVD
transaction
645019a25ae093b4b8bbe269936d84f8b049a165e96f41f3fe5d202e3050ac03